/* Core Graphics */

/// Possible tapping points for events.
#[repr(C)]
#[derive(Clone, Copy, Debug)]
pub enum CGEventTapLocation {
    Hid,
    Session,
    AnnotatedSession,
}

// The next three enums are taken from:
// [Ref](https://github.com/phracker/MacOSX-SDKs/blob/ef9fe35d5691b6dd383c8c46d867a499817a01b6/MacOSX10.15.sdk/System/Library/Frameworks/CoreGraphics.framework/Versions/A/Headers/CGEventTypes.h)
/* Constants that specify where a new event tap is inserted into the list of active event taps. */
#[repr(u32)]
#[derive(Clone, Copy, Debug)]
pub enum CGEventTapPlacement {
    HeadInsertEventTap = 0,
    TailAppendEventTap,
}

/* Constants that specify whether a new event tap is an active filter or a passive listener. */
#[repr(u32)]
#[derive(Clone, Copy, Debug)]
pub enum CGEventTapOptions {
    Default = 0x00000000,
    ListenOnly = 0x00000001,
}

/// Constants that specify the different types of input events.
///
/// [Ref](http://opensource.apple.com/source/IOHIDFamily/IOHIDFamily-700/IOHIDSystem/IOKit/hidsystem/IOLLEvent.h)
#[repr(u32)]
#[derive(Clone, Copy, Debug, PartialEq, Eq)]
pub enum CGEventType {
    Null = 0,

    // Mouse events.
    LeftMouseDown = 1,
    LeftMouseUp = 2,
    RightMouseDown = 3,
    RightMouseUp = 4,
    MouseMoved = 5,
    LeftMouseDragged = 6,
    RightMouseDragged = 7,

    // Keyboard events.
    KeyDown = 10,
    KeyUp = 11,
    FlagsChanged = 12,

    // Composite events.
    AppKitDefined = 13,
    SystemDefined = 14,
    ApplicationDefined = 15,

    // Specialized control devices.
    ScrollWheel = 22,
    TabletPointer = 23,
    TabletProximity = 24,
    OtherMouseDown = 25,
    OtherMouseUp = 26,
    OtherMouseDragged = 27,

    // Out of band event types. These are delivered to the event tap callback
    // to notify it of unusual conditions that disable the event tap.
    TapDisabledByTimeout = 0xFFFFFFFE,
    TapDisabledByUserInput = 0xFFFFFFFF,
}

pub type CGEventMask = u64;
#[macro_export]
macro_rules! CGEventMaskBit {
    ($eventType:expr) => {
        1 << $eventType as CGEventMask
    };
}

pub enum CGEvent {}
pub type CGEventRef = *const CGEvent;

unsafe impl RefEncode for CGEvent {
    const ENCODING_REF: Encoding = Encoding::Pointer(&Encoding::Struct("__CGEvent", &[]));
}

pub type CGEventTapProxy = *const c_void;
type CGEventTapCallBack = unsafe extern "C" fn(
    proxy: CGEventTapProxy,
    etype: CGEventType,
    event: CGEventRef,
    user_info: *const c_void,
) -> CGEventRef;

#[link(name = "CoreGraphics", kind = "framework")]
extern "C" {
    pub fn CGEventTapCreate(
        tap: CGEventTapLocation,
        place: CGEventTapPlacement,
        options: CGEventTapOptions,
        events_of_interest: CGEventMask,
        callback: CGEventTapCallBack,
        user_info: *const c_void,
    ) -> CFMachPortRef;
    pub fn CGEventTapEnable(tap: CFMachPortRef, enable: bool);
}
